What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a content creator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Content Creator, you need strong writing, storytelling, and digital media skills, often supported by a background in communications, marketing, or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S), basic graphic design tools, and analytics platforms is typically required. Creativity, adaptability, and effective communication are standout soft skills in this role. These abilities ensure engaging, high-quality content that resonates with audiences and supports organizational goals in a competitive digital landscape.

What factors can influence the pay rate for a content creator?

Content Creator pay rates can vary widely based on several factors, including the type of content (e.g., video, blog, social media), the creator's experience and portfolio, audience size, and the specific industry or niche. Additionally, whether you work freelance or as part of an in-house team can impact compensation, as in-house roles may offer salary and benefits, while freelancers often set their own rates per project or post. Collaborating with brands or agencies on sponsored content can also affect earnings, especially if you have a strong personal brand or specialized expertise.

What is the average pay rate for a content creator?

The average pay rate for a content creator varies widely based on experience, platform, type of content, and location. In the United States, content creators typically earn between $15 and $40 per hour, but those with larger audiences or specialized skills can earn much more through sponsorships, ad revenue, and brand deals. Freelance content creators may charge per project or per piece, with rates ranging from $100 to $500 or more for a single video or article. It's important to research industry standards and consider factors like engagement, niche, and production quality when determining rates.

OVERVIEW OF THE COMPANY

Fox TV StationsFOX Television Stations owns and operates 29 full power broadcast television stations in the U.S. These include stations located in 14 of the top 15 largest designated market areas, or DMAs, and duopolies in 11 DMAs, including the three largest DMAs (New York, Los Angeles and Chicago). Of these stations, 18 are affiliated with the FOX Network. In addition to distributing sports, entertainment and syndicated content, our television stations collectively produce approximately 1,200 hours of local news every week. These stations leverage viewer, distributor and advertiser demand for the FOX Network's national content.JOB DESCRIPTION

JOB DESCRIPTION

Duties:

The reporter will attend editorial meetings and contribute story ideas. They will weigh in on story selection. The reporter will help gather as much content for as much linear and digital programming as possible. They will work to help build the station's reputation and relationships in the community. They will be responsible for writing stories for linear and digital programming.

Equipment:

Reporter will be expected to use Inews or other internal communication system, Slack, myfoxpay and Workday. The reporter should be capable of shooting and editing a quality news package meeting the standards of the market. This means if called upon the reporter could use a phone camera to gather news and produce a simple quality package worthy of air.

Working Conditions:

Primary work environment is the field, news vehicle and news building. Occasional time spent in the actual studio.

Knowledge, Abilities and Skills:

Bachelor's degree in journalism, broadcast journalism or a related field of study is preferred. 3+ years experience writing and researching news required. Candidate must demonstrate strong writing skills and great knowledge of current events. Candidate must be a team player and available to work flexible hours including holidays. Candidate must demonstrate strong communication skills in both newsroom interaction and story-telling. Ideal candidate demonstrates vast knowledge of social media trends and best practices.
